Block

#21,188,063
Block Number
21,188,063 @ 03/19/2025, 18:41:30
Status
Finalized
ID
0x01434ddfb8adef3074f9c801f9773dcef1ca73f0663bfa224d65d375fcebab3e
Transactions
Gas Used
4797703/40000000 (11.99% Used)
Total Score
2,068,730,789 (+98)
Rewards
15.58 VTHO